A leading global education provider is seeking a Film Academy Technician to assist in filmmaking for students aged 12-18. You will support students with technical aspects of filming and editing while ensuring equipment is maintained and operational.

Candidates should have extensive knowledge of film production tools and editing software like Adobe Premiere. The position requires assisting students through lessons in a supportive environment, ensuring a high-quality educational experience.

Contract options range from 2 to 6 weeks, providing a unique opportunity to inspire young filmmakers.
